    Napkin AI

    Design Assistant

    Napkin AI turns written text into editable visuals: paste or write a paragraph, outline, or set of steps, select it, and Napkin generates a matching diagram, flowchart, infographic, mind map, or chart with no prompt-writing required. Every generated element stays editable afterward, recolor, reshape, swap icons, rather than producing a flat image, and results export to PNG, PDF, PPT, or SVG depending on plan.

    Target audience
    Content marketers, technical writers, and presenters who already draft in text and want a fast diagram or infographic without learning a design tool. Not ideal for: teams needing an API or bulk generation, since none is currently offered, or anyone wanting a mobile-first workflow, since Napkin's mobile app is view-only.

    Pricing notes
    Verified August 2026 at napkin.ai/pricing. Free: 500 AI credits/week, unlimited editing and file import, PNG/PDF export, Napkin branding on outputs. Plus: $9/person/month billed annually (roughly $7/month effective, or $12/month billed monthly), 10,000 credits/month, PPT/SVG export, 3 brand styles, branding removed. Pro: $22/person/month billed annually (roughly $17/month effective, or $30/month billed monthly), 30,000 credits/month, unlimited custom branding, custom font uploads, optional credit top-ups. Enterprise: custom pricing via contact form. Annual billing saves 25% versus monthly across paid tiers.

    Pros & cons

    Editorial notes to help compare fit before opening the vendor site.

    Pros

    • One of the most generous free tiers in the visual-AI space, 500 credits/week with no forced watermark to test
    • Genuinely fast path from raw text to an editable, presentable diagram or infographic
    • Every generated element stays editable rather than producing a flat image
    • Supports importing existing PPT, DOC, PDF, HTML, and Markdown files as source material

    Cons

    • No public API, so it can't be automated or embedded in another workflow
    • Mobile app is view-only, all creation happens on web or desktop
    • Real per-word credit cost runs higher than the advertised roughly 1 credit per word estimate
    • Complex, multi-idea text still gets oversimplified into a single visual

    Review notes

    Context from the listing review and editorial research.

    Napkin is built by Second Layer, Inc. and reviewers describe the free tier as unusually generous for a credit-metered product, making it easy to evaluate before paying. The credit system charges per word committed to a generated visual, not per browse, import, or export, and independent testing found the actual per-word cost runs closer to 2.7 credits per displayed word rather than the advertised roughly 1 credit per word, which matters when estimating whether Plus's 10,000 monthly credits are enough before needing Pro.

    Use cases

    Napkin is built for the moment you have a paragraph of ideas already written, a blog draft, a slide outline, meeting notes, and need it turned into a visual fast: process diagrams for documentation, infographics for blog posts and social content, and quick flowcharts inside presentations, without opening a separate design tool.
